Company Overview
The Technical Setup (Infrastructure) The company is responsible for the "heavy lifting" of the construction phase. Engineering & Design: They design the Vat Leaching or CIL (Carbon-In-Leach) system to ensure the chemicals flow correctly and don't leak into the ground. Equipment Provision: They bring in the specialized gear, including: Crushers/Ball Mills: To grind the "draft" (residue) even finer to release trapped gold. Leaching Tanks/Dams: Large, lined containers where the ore is mixed with water and chemicals. Carbon Columns: To "soak up" the dissolved gold from the liquid. Electrowinning Cells: To turn the liquid gold back into solid metal. 2. Operational Management (The Daily Work) Once the plant is built, they run the "science" of the mine. Chemical Management: They handle the procurement, storage, and safe application of Sodium Cyanide and Activated Carbon. Metallurgical Testing: They perform constant lab tests on the sand you buy from local miners to calculate exactly how much gold is inside and how many chemicals are needed to get it out. Gold Smelting: They are responsible for the "Final Pour"—melting the captured gold into doré bars (unrefined gold bars) ready for sale. 3. Compliance & Safety Since leaching involves chemicals, the company takes on the legal and environmental risks. NEMA & Mining Permits: They ensure the leaching dams are lined with thick plastic (HDPE liners) to prevent groundwater contamination, keeping you safe from government fines. Tailings Detoxification: After the gold is removed, the "leaching company" must treat the waste water to neutralize the cyanide before it is stored or disposed of. Security: They usually manage the high-level security for the "gold room" where the final product is kept. 4. The Business Model (The "Split") In a Joint Venture, the leaching company doesn't usually charge you a fee. Instead, their "role" is to take a share of the profit. The Investment: They pay for the machines and chemicals (CAPEX/OPEX). The Revenue: You both sell the gold. The Split: A common split in Migori for this kind of JV is 40/60 or 50/50, depending on who is paying for the daily labor and the cost of buying the tailings from the artisanal miners.
